課程名稱 |
(中文) 物聯網應用與實作 (英文) |
開課單位 | 電機工程學系 | ||
課程代碼 | E2770 | ||||
授課教師 | 林文國 張伯廷 | ||||
學分數 | 3.0 | 必/選修 | 選修 | 開課年級 | 大二 |
先修科目或先備能力:計算機組織、程式設計 | |||||
課程概述與目標: 物聯網已成為未來新科技發展及應用的新趨勢,估計在2020年將有500億個元件透過各種連線方式傳遞命令或訊息,相信這將會對人類的溝通及生活方式產生不同程度上的改變,故開設本課程讓學生能對物聯網能有更清楚的認知與相關技能培養 。 本課程的主要目的在於幫助學生深入了解並探討物聯網的觀念及架構,並藉由Arduino IDE 平台進一步學習物聯網的設計培養專業素養及未來工作技能。 | |||||
教科書 | "Designing the Internet of Things" by Adrian McEwen, Hakim Cassimally, 2014 John Wiley and Sons, Ltd. |
||||
參考教材 | 超圖解Arduino互動設計,趙英傑,旗標,2017 |
課程大綱 | 學生學習目標 | 單元學習活動 | 學習成效評量 | 備註 | ||
週 | 單元主題 | 內容綱要 | ||||
1 | 物聯網介紹及其主要發展領域 | • 物聯網的演進及發展 • 物聯網的主要基本組成構件 • 物聯網商業模式及供應鏈系統 |
了解物聯網及主要發展和應用領域並進一步確認學程相關的發展和職能需求 |
|
||
2 | 物聯網系統架構 | •基本通訊模式 •三層及四層模式物聯網架構 •物聯網相關的標準 •物聯網系統要件 CASE |
•物聯網系統架構觀念的建立 •認識及瞭解目前產業中有關物聯網的制定組織及標準 •瞭解物聯網系統應具備的特性 |
|
|
|
3 | 物聯網通訊協定 | •TCP/IP 及物聯網通訊模式 •物聯網通訊協定 •實際應用範例 |
瞭解物聯網主要通訊協定包括應用層通訊協定如 AMQP MQTT CoAP 以及資料連結層如 LoRa SigFox NB-IoT 及5G等等, 並且知道如何應用. |
|
||
4 | 物聯網系統專題報告 | •物聯網應用系統分組報告 •心得討論 |
啟發學生的自我學習機制,協助或激勵學生藉由探索、思考或與團隊互動的過程,提升對物聯網應用設計的整體瞭解 |
|
|
|
5 | 雲服務及物聯網系統範例 | •物聯網雲服務介紹 •物聯網相關的技術發展 •物聯網系統範例 |
從物聯網服務模式 IaaS PaaS SaaS 以及相關的技術發展如人工智慧、 區塊鍊或工業4.0中去了解產業的運作模式及定位, 進而探索自己所要發展或研究的方向. |
|
||
6 | 認識Arduino | 1. 何謂Arduino 2. Arduino IDE的下載、安裝與使用介紹 3. Arduino 基本語法的介紹 3. 實驗:LED的控制、RS232的資料傳輸 |
1. 了解何謂Arduino,其包含硬體、軟體、IDE操作介面 2. 如何使用Arduino來開發一個嵌入式裝置, 3. 了解Arduino開發的過程與微處理器開發的過程有何差異 |
|
|
|
7 | 智慧化居住空間的設計理念 | 1. 參觀開放式建築示範屋(MEGA House) 2. 參觀Living 3.0 智慧化居住空間展示中心 (http://www.living3.org.tw/ils-museum/index.aspx) |
1. 智慧化居住空間的設計理念 2. 智慧化居住空間的實現方式 3. 未來居住方式與現今的差異性 |
|
|
|
8 | 期中考 | 期中考 | 學習評量 | |||
9 | 智慧型燈光控制 | 1. 智慧型燈光控制的應用說明 2. 紅外線介紹與實作 3. 光敏電阻的介紹與實作 4. LED調光機制的介紹與實作 |
1. 了解智慧型燈光控制的應用說明 2. 了解紅外線、光敏電阻、LED調光的原理, 3. 實作紅外線、光敏電阻、LED調光的控制 4. 自行規劃與設計一智慧型燈光控制裝置 |
|
|
|
10 | 網路控制晶片 | 1.WiFI網路控制晶片 2. Bluetooth網路控制晶片 |
利用Arduino IDE開發環境、WiFi 、Bluetooth等網路控制晶片,讓學生實作無線連線技術,藉此可控制燈光。 |
|
|
|
11 | 遠端智慧型恆溫控制 | 1. 熱敏電阻的介紹與實作 2. 散熱風扇的介紹與控制 3. 七段顯示器與LCD的介紹與控制 4. 電晶體及繼電器的介紹與控制 |
了解各sensor的功能和原理,藉由對於熱敏電阻、 散熱風扇、LCD、電晶體和繼電器的控制實作,結合先前網路晶片的學習經驗,由學生規畫並實作出遠端智慧型恆溫控制系統 |
|
|
|
12 | 遠端智慧型的馬達控制系統 | 了解並實作伺服馬達的控制原理 | 了解並實作伺服馬達的控制原理,結合先前學習成果,學員規劃並實作出遠端智慧型的馬達控制系統 |
|
|
|
13 | 手機控制的應用實例 | 1. 手機與WiFi、Bluetooth等網路晶片的連結 2. 蜂鳴器的原理介紹與實作 3. 七段顯示器的原理介紹與實作 |
了解如何透過手機的APP,來使手機得以和WiFi、Bluetooth等網路晶片的連結起來,並進行蜂鳴器或七段顯示器的控制。結合先前所學,由學生自行規畫並完成一個手機控制的應用實例 |
|
|
|
14 | 超音波與薄膜電位計的時作 | 1. 超音波原理的介紹 2. 超音波模組功能的介紹與實作 3. 薄膜電位計功能的介紹與實作 |
了解超音波量測距離的原理,並藉此來進行距離的量測 了解薄膜電位計的功能與原理,並藉此來進行控制裝置的應用 |
|
|
教學要點概述: |